Your Role

Under the supervision of the Operating Room Manager and the URDM Manager, you will play a key role in the quality and safety of care provided to our patients.

Main Responsibilities

  • Ensure Collecting, cleaning, disinfecting, and sterilizing medical instruments
  • Reassembling trays according to established procedures
  • Reprocessing and disinfecting endoscopes
  • Conducting quality control tests required by the department
  • Maintain the integrity of equipment and work environments
  • Participate in the reception and distribution of orders
  • Ensure the application of operating room policies and procedures
  • Collaborate closely with operating room teams to ensure optimal quality of care
  • Assist with certain administrative tasks and site maintenance.
